Principal Apartments - Crown Circus Duplex Apartment - Glasgow
55.87596, -4.30054Principal Apartments - Crown Circus Duplex Apartment is situated approximately 400 metres from Korean War Veteran Memorial and 15 km from Glasgow airport.
Location
Wonder World Soft Play Glasgow Amusement Park is at a distance of 3.4 km away, while Charing Cross Mansions is nearly a 25-minute walk away.
The apartment is also around a 5-minute stroll from Great Western Road / Devonshire Terrace bus stop and relatively near Hillhead underground station.
Rooms
Furnished with a sofa set, the interior features a fireplace. Guests can make the most of their downtime at the 6-room Principal Apartments - Crown Circus Duplex Apartment with the availability of media facilities, such as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, ensuring a pleasant leisure experience. Offering a bathtub, a separate toilet, and a shower, a bathroom comes with a hairdryer and towels.
Eat & Drink
This property includes a microwave, an electric kettle, and a refrigerator. Serving British dishes, Hotel du Vin & Bistro lies a 6-minute walk from the apartment.
